What do they love most about playing their sport(s)?

She loves both of her sports because they have shifted her into the woman she is today. She has pushed herself beyond her limits in life, she has built many life long bonds and relationships. She enjoys the commitment she’s made to her sports and the lessons she’s learned.


Who inspires them—on or off the field—and why?

Elise has been inspired by several people in her life. Her biggest one being her teammate that took his own life, she’s done everything in his honor and his name. Alongside her coaches, family and teammates have encouraged every step of the way to push her for success.


What’s one moment in their athletic journey that makes you proudest?

When Elise needed ankle surgery due to wear and tear on her joint, she chose to wait to have surgery to finish the season and compete with her team at Cheerleading All Star Worlds and had surgery the week after her team competed. Her eagerness to cheer on her teammates is truly remarkable as well.
